B83 Appears Intact in Senate NDAA; Bill Would Mandate Nuke Review Every Four Years

By Dan Leone
A service life extension would be authorized for the B83 megaton gravity bomb in 2022 and every new president would have to review U.S. nuclear force posture, if a Senate committee’s version of the 2022 National Defense Authorization Act becomes law. The Senate…
